Vikings hit Carnegie Hall

Valencia High Marching Band performs at St. Patrick Day Parade in NYC

- By Caleb Lunetta Signal Staff Writer clunetta@signalscv.com 661-287-5561

The Valencia High School Marching Band performed with more than 40 of its members at Carnegie Hall and in the historic New York City 2019 St. Patrick’s Day parade this past weekend.

On Saturday, the Valencia Marching Band walked down 5th Avenue between the Emerald Society Pipe Band Color Guard and the Westcheste­r County Firefighte­rs Society Pipe Band, according to band director Mark Judd.

“You could feel the energy in the air as we proceeded down 5th Avenue,” recounts Judd. “The parade route was over 2 miles long with infrequent stops. The students performed with excellence and exuberance throughout the route. I could not be prouder of them.”

The St. Patrick’s Day Parade and Festival in New York City is considered one of the oldest and largest in the Western Hemisphere, with 150,000 marching and over two million lining the streets to see the procession of green-attired performers, according to Judd.

On Sunday, the band had the honor of being seated and allowed to play on the Carnegie Hall stage, one of the most prestigiou­s and widely regarded venues in the United States. The band had been invited as a part of the Choirs of America vocal festival, according to VHS officials.

“Carnegie Hall is one of the most prestigiou­s venues in the world for both classical music and popular music,” said Judd. “The world’s finest artists have graced the stage of Carnegie Hall.”

The opportunit­y for our VHS students to perform their finest was an extraordin­ary experience.”

To prep for both the St. Patrick’s Day Parade and Carnegie Hall, the students rehearsed for numerous hours after school in preparing one combined orchestra band, according to Judd.

“This was our first time in New York City,” Judd said. “It has been an honor to be a band spotlight in the Choirs of America vocal festival at Carnegie Hall.”
